public interface RoutingCharacteristics extends Remote
RoutingApplicationView
Modifier and Type | Method and Description |
---|---|
CharacteristicList |
getComponentCharacteristicValues()
Get the latest stored component characterstics values specified in the Specify Item dialog or
in Edit Characteristics.
|
CharacteristicList.CharacteristicInformation[] |
getComponentOptionalCharacteristics()
Get the set of optional characteristics to apply to
Component objects
when placing parts. |
CharacteristicList.CharacteristicInformation[] |
getComponentRequiredCharacteristics()
Get the set of required characteristics to apply to
Component objects
when placing parts. |
CharacteristicList |
getDefaultElbowCharacteristicValues()
Get the latest stored characterstics values specified for default elbows in the
Specify Item dialog.
|
CharacteristicList.CharacteristicInformation[] |
getDestintationCharacteristics()
Get the set of characteristics read from objects during placement object selection in the
Specify Item dialog.
|
CharacteristicList |
getStockCharacteristicValues()
Get the latest stored stock characterstics values specified in the Specify Item dialog or
in Edit Characteristics.
|
CharacteristicList.CharacteristicInformation[] |
getStockOptionalCharacteristics()
Get the set of optional characteristics to apply to
Stock objects
when assinging stock. |
CharacteristicList.CharacteristicInformation[] |
getStockRequiredCharacteristics()
Get the set of required characteristics to apply to
Stock objects
when assinging stock. |
void |
updateComponentCharacteristicValues(CharacteristicList values)
Replaces any stored component characteristics with the input values, adds any new
values in the input list.
|
void |
updateDefaultElbowCharacteristicValues(CharacteristicList values)
Replaces any stored default elbow characteristics with the input values, adds any new
values in the input list.
|
void |
updateStockCharacteristicValues(CharacteristicList values)
Replaces any stored stock characteristics with the input values, adds any new
values in the input list.
|
CharacteristicList.CharacteristicInformation[] getStockRequiredCharacteristics() throws NXException, RemoteException
Stock
objects
when assinging stock.
NXException
RemoteException
CharacteristicList.CharacteristicInformation[] getComponentRequiredCharacteristics() throws NXException, RemoteException
Component
objects
when placing parts.
NXException
RemoteException
CharacteristicList.CharacteristicInformation[] getStockOptionalCharacteristics() throws NXException, RemoteException
Stock
objects
when assinging stock.
NXException
RemoteException
CharacteristicList.CharacteristicInformation[] getComponentOptionalCharacteristics() throws NXException, RemoteException
Component
objects
when placing parts.
NXException
RemoteException
CharacteristicList.CharacteristicInformation[] getDestintationCharacteristics() throws NXException, RemoteException
NXException
RemoteException
CharacteristicList getStockCharacteristicValues() throws NXException, RemoteException
NXException
RemoteException
void updateStockCharacteristicValues(CharacteristicList values) throws NXException, RemoteException
values
- NXException
RemoteException
CharacteristicList getComponentCharacteristicValues() throws NXException, RemoteException
NXException
RemoteException
void updateComponentCharacteristicValues(CharacteristicList values) throws NXException, RemoteException
values
- NXException
RemoteException
CharacteristicList getDefaultElbowCharacteristicValues() throws NXException, RemoteException
NXException
RemoteException
void updateDefaultElbowCharacteristicValues(CharacteristicList values) throws NXException, RemoteException
values
- NXException
RemoteException
Copyright 2011 Siemens Product Lifecycle Management Software Inc. All Rights Reserved.